Similar to a mesh bag, the Original Bogg Bag has small holes in its material that allows sand to escape. The bag stands up on its own and comes with two reusable plastic inserts — you can snap the inserts’ buttons into any free hole on the bag’s interior or exterior, giving you a place to store your phone, sunscreen, goggles and more. In addition to the Original Bogg Bag, you can also purchase the smaller Baby Bogg and Bitty Bogg Bag, all of which come in over a dozen colors like Mint Chip, I Olive You, Latte You Lots.

Designed with four exterior pockets and an interior zipper compartment, Scout’s BJ Bag offers lots of space to organize everything you pack inside. The bag can stand up on its own, has a zipper closure and folds flat when it’s not in use. It’s available in a variety of colors and patterns like Victoria Checkham, Montauk Mint, Anchors Away and more.

Yeti — a beloved brand among many Select staffers — offers a 20-liter tote that’s equipped with interior dividers (which you can fold away to create one large compartment) and two interior zippered pockets. You can carry it from its shoulder straps or cross bar handles, and the tote can stand up by itself, according to the brand. The tote also has a water-resistant shell to keep moisture out. You can purchase the bag in colors like Storm Grey, Alpine Yellow, High Desert Clay and more.

If you’re taking food and drinks to the beach, you can keep everything cool in this insulated tote. It can hold 24 cans or 18 cans plus two wine bottles, according to the brand. Exterior straps can hold a rolled up beach towel, picnic blanket or yoga mat, and there are pockets on the outside of the bag to store other essentials. The tote comes with a removable, adjustable padded shoulder strap and has a full zipper closure as well. You can purchase the bag in Black, Navy Camo, Santorini and Periwinkle styles.
